web page on NG website

I am happy to announce that we will have a Lecturer specific page on the redesigned National Grange website. My question to you what information would you like to see on there. Some of my thoughts are:
1) contact info for myself and those State Lecturers who would like to do that. This is to help with information sharing at a quicker pace, it will allow you to share ideas and thoughts with each other.
2) interesting new program ideas. we know the tried and true but lets share new ideas
3) ideas on how we as Lecturers can work with other Departments to make our jobs easier, more effective and help build our Granges.
feel free to share your thoughts with me as WE build our page.
